Understanding SpinPin Account Security
SpinPin prioritizes the security of its users and implements various measures to protect account information. These range from robust encryption protocols to multi-factor authentication options. The fundamental principle behind these security features is to verify that the person attempting to log in is indeed the legitimate account holder. This is achieved through a combination of credentials you know—like your password—and credentials you have—like a verification code sent to your phone. Regular updates to these security protocols are crucial to stay ahead of potential threats and vulnerabilities. Users are encouraged to familiarize themselves with the latest security recommendations provided by SpinPin.
Strong password practices are the first line of defense against unauthorized access. A strong password should be a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ols. Avoid using easily guessable information like your birthday, name, or common words. Furthermore, it is highly recommended to enable two-factor authentication (2FA) whenever possible. 2FA adds an extra layer of security by requiring a code from another device, typically your smartphone, in addition to your password. This significantly reduces the risk of account compromise even if your password is stolen. Staying vigilant about phishing attempts is also important; be cautious of suspicious emails or messages asking for your login credentials.

Troubleshooting Common SpinPin Login Issues
Encountering difficulties during the spinpin login process is a common experience, and often the solutions are straightforward. The most frequent issue is a forgotten password. SpinPin provides a password recovery process, typically involving a verification email sent to the address associated with your account. Follow the instructions in the email to reset your password, making sure to choose a strong and unique one. Another common problem is incorrect login credentials – double-check your username and password for any typos or accidental capitalization errors. Sometimes, clearing your browser’s cache and cookies can also resolve login issues, as outdated data can interfere with the login process.
If you continue to experience difficulties, it’s important to rule out technical issues. Ensure your internet connection is stable and that you are using a compatible browser. Outdated browser versions may not fully support SpinPin’s security protocols. Additionally, some users may encounter issues due to browser extensions or security software that are interfering with the login process. Try temporarily disabling these extensions or software to see if that resolves the problem. If none of these steps work, contacting SpinPin’s customer support is the best course of action. They can provide personalized assistance and investigate the issue further.

Optimizing Your SpinPin Account for Enhanced Login Security
Beyond basic security measures, there are several steps you can take to further optimize your SpinPin account for enhanced security. Regularly updating your account information, such as your email address and phone number, ensures that you can be contacted in case of a security breach or account recovery. Additionally, reviewing your account activity on a frequent basis can help you identify any unauthorized transactions or suspicious behavior. Exercise caution when clicking on links in emails or messages, especially if they ask you to provide your login credentials. Phishing attempts are becoming increasingly sophisticated, so it’s crucial to be vigilant and avoid clicking on anything that looks suspicious.
Consider utilizing a password manager to securely store and manage your login credentials. Password managers generate strong, unique passwords for each of your accounts and automatically fill them in when you log in. This eliminates the need to remember multiple passwords and reduces the risk of using weak or reused passwords. Also, be mindful of the devices you use to access your SpinPin account. Avoid logging in from public computers or unsecured networks, as these can be vulnerable to hacking and malware. Finally, familiarize yourself with SpinPin’s privacy policy and security settings to understand how your data is being protected and how you can customize your security preferences.

The Future of SpinPin Login and Security Innovations
SpinPin, like many online platforms, is continuously evolving its security measures to address emerging threats and enhance user experience. Future innovations are likely to include more sophisticated biometric authentication methods, such as fingerprint scanning and facial recognition, offering a more secure and convenient alternative to traditional passwords. The integration of blockchain technology could also play a role in enhancing account security and transparency. Blockchain’s decentralized nature makes it extremely difficult to tamper with data, providing a more robust and secure system for managing user identities and transactions.
Furthermore, advancements in art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) are being used to develop more effective fraud detection systems. AI-powered systems can analyze login patterns and account activity in real-time, identifying and flagging suspicious behavior with greater accuracy than traditional methods. These systems can also learn from past threats and adapt to new attack vectors, providing a proactive defense against evolving security risks. Exploring passwordless authentication methods, like magic links and passkeys, could further streamline the login process while minimizing the risk of password-related vulnerabilities. The focus will remain on creating a seamless and secure experience for all users, adapting to the ever-changing landscape of cyber security.
